OCEAN CITY, N.J. (WPVI) -- An effort to redevelop the shuttered Gillian's Wonderland Pier on the Ocean City boardwalk hit another snag Thursday night.

In a 5-1 vote, city council members tabled a resolution that would have asked the planning board to look at whether the property is in need of rehabilitation -- a key step toward redevelopment due to current zoning restrictions.

It's the same resolution that failed to pass in August.
